1 显示结果如下
2 找github对应perl版本和vim版本号
echo has('perl')
return 0
主要原因是 vim perl 如果操作系统64 最好vim和perl的版本也是64位 然后vim 和perl的版本必须对应上
将安装的perl配置到环境变量 vim 8.2. perl 5.28
3 下载perl文件并安装
在 vim 点击 :echo has('perl') 如果为 0 看上面的步骤 vim 和perl的版本是否对应上
配置perl的环境变量
PATH
D:\ware\Strawberry\perl\bin
PERL
D:\ware\Perl
安装模块
这里 可以 查看 dbext 的文档 :h dbext 5.5 DBI Installation
cpan
install DBI
install DBD::ODBC
install DBD::Oracle
4 安装odbc数据源
5 配置_vimrc
let g:dbext_default_profile_oracle_ODBC = 'type=ODBC:user=username:passwd=password:dsnname=oracle'
let g:dbext_default_profile = 'oracle_ODBC'
6 需要安装插件 vim-easy-align
字段多 字段名和字段可能没有对齐
Plug 'https://github.com/junegunn/vim-easy-align.git'
设置分隔符为 |
这里可以查看我的另外一篇博客 _vimrc的配置 有点乱,就不一一列举了
" Start interactive EasyAlign in visual mode (e.g. vipga)
xmap ga <Plug>(EasyAlign)
" Start interactive EasyAlign for a motion/text object (e.g. gaip)
nmap ga <Plug>(EasyAlign)
在查询结果额vim界面,输入
vipga*|
参考链接:
https://blog.csdn.net/weixin_30879169/article/details/95108244
https://blog.csdn.net/Aggressive_snail/article/details/53396432
https://www.cnblogs.com/juandx/p/5630837.html
https://blog.csdn.net/grape875499765/article/details/49304559